WebWe hypothesize that striatal DA signaling is impaired in obesity and that this contributes to physical inactivity. Understanding the biological causes of physical inactivity may lead to effective interventions for increasing activity, and thereby improving health, in individuals with obesity. WebFigure 2 demonstrates the geographic variation in obesity and physical inactivity in SC. Sixteen percent of SC counties (n = 8) met the Healthy People 2024 objective of having their population with less than 30.6% obesity rate. However, 73% (n = 34) of SC counties had rates between 30.6% and 35.6%, indicating potential areas for improvement on ... WebJan 2, 2014 · Exercise is not a very effective cure for obesity. We already know that from study after study showing small or even non-existant weight loss from exercise programs. Here’s a new telling illustration: Americans exercise the most in a a new survey of 8,000 people in 8 countries.
